
An unusual antique Victorian sterling silver bracelet set with 10 operculum stones. These curious 'gemstones' (also known as cat's eye or shiva's eye) are anatomical parts of a marine snail; operculum literally means "little lid," and they form a sort of trapdoor used to close the opening in the snail's shell.
These operculum are particularly pretty, they are dappled in pastel shades of iridescent creamy white, pearly pink and a pale lilac-brown with no two identical to each other both in size, shape or colouring. Far from being mass produced the bracelet is hand-made with each stone individually mounted in open-back silver settings and it fastens with a hidden box clasp so the design forms a continuous circle around the wrist.
